国产99福利精品视频|杨幂精品国产福利在线|国精品午夜福利视频不卡|欧美精品黄网站在线播放|精品国产乱码久久久久久久|国产大片中文字幕在线观看|国产肥熟女视频一区二区三区|国产乱码无码视频一区二区三区

.net很適合開(kāi)發(fā)電子政府系統(tǒng)

來(lái)源:北大青鳥飛迅校區(qū)|發(fā)布時(shí)間:2013-04-21 16:41:00

  學(xué)習(xí)Microsoft.Net一年多,我得到了以下的一些心得體會(huì),以供大家參考借簽。

  因?yàn)楣粳F(xiàn)階級(jí)主流的開(kāi)發(fā)技術(shù)和應(yīng)用平臺(tái)都是WINDOWS,那么Microsoft正要推出的.Net也就成為公司以后開(kāi)發(fā)一個(gè)主流技術(shù),Microsoft.net正在領(lǐng)導(dǎo)一次新的互聯(lián)網(wǎng)技術(shù)革命,毫無(wú)疑問(wèn),開(kāi)發(fā)人員處于這個(gè)變革的中心,使用微軟開(kāi)發(fā)技術(shù)的開(kāi)發(fā)人員一直習(xí)慣使用ASP進(jìn)行WEB編程,使用VB,VC進(jìn)行企業(yè)級(jí)的應(yīng)用程序編程,基于COM/DCOM技術(shù)設(shè)計(jì)自己的應(yīng)用程序,那么開(kāi)發(fā)人員在Microsoft.net戰(zhàn)略中需要面對(duì)什么樣的挑戰(zhàn),如何開(kāi)發(fā)下一代的互聯(lián)網(wǎng)應(yīng)用?這正是Microsoft推出的.net開(kāi)發(fā)工具目的,可以肯定的說(shuō)明,它也將是未來(lái)幾年WINDOWS平臺(tái)上的主流開(kāi)發(fā)工具。

  我想大家都知道互聯(lián)網(wǎng)在我們這個(gè)時(shí)代的重要性,如何在互聯(lián)網(wǎng)上進(jìn)行開(kāi)發(fā)更是現(xiàn)在這個(gè)開(kāi)發(fā)商頭痛的問(wèn)題,在這一點(diǎn)上我深有體會(huì),用ASP開(kāi)發(fā)的WEB程序,缺點(diǎn):?jiǎn)我唬换バ圆,靈活性差,對(duì)用戶的一些特殊數(shù)據(jù)無(wú)法處理,優(yōu)點(diǎn):可以在互聯(lián)網(wǎng)上大規(guī)模部署使用面且運(yùn)行速度也可以,COM/DCOM技術(shù)開(kāi)發(fā)出來(lái)的程序,優(yōu)點(diǎn):高效,交互性好,很容易處理用戶的特殊數(shù)據(jù),缺點(diǎn):很難在互聯(lián)網(wǎng)上大規(guī)模部署和使用,第一,不可能大規(guī)模下載ActiveX,第二,它不能輕易跨越防火墻并受限于某些網(wǎng)絡(luò)協(xié)議(在開(kāi)發(fā)人大WEB程序和廣電應(yīng)用程序時(shí)的一點(diǎn)經(jīng)驗(yàn)),而.NET的推動(dòng)正好解決了這些問(wèn)題,因?yàn)?net開(kāi)發(fā)出來(lái)的程序天生的就是互聯(lián)網(wǎng)的WEB程序,更易于讓程序員使用不同的語(yǔ)言,快速創(chuàng)建功能強(qiáng)大的互聯(lián)網(wǎng)應(yīng)用程序的開(kāi)發(fā)平臺(tái)。

  可以說(shuō)讓我最激動(dòng)最興奮的還是.net的公共語(yǔ)言運(yùn)行時(shí),不管你是用VB,VC,ASP,C#開(kāi)發(fā)的程序,源代碼都被編譯為IL(中間語(yǔ)言),要運(yùn)行這個(gè)程序時(shí)在編譯成真正的本機(jī)代碼,所有的這些工作都由CLR(公共語(yǔ)言運(yùn)行時(shí))管理(這一些很象很象JAVA的虛擬機(jī),JAVA的虛擬機(jī)也是先把程序編譯成中間語(yǔ)言),我感覺(jué)就是JAVA的虛擬機(jī),為一不同的就是JAVA是平臺(tái)無(wú)關(guān)的(但這種平臺(tái)無(wú)關(guān)也是理論上的平臺(tái)無(wú)關(guān),任何機(jī)器也必須配備了合適的JAVA解釋程序(JAVA運(yùn)行時(shí))也才能夠運(yùn)行),因?yàn)?net語(yǔ)言編譯成了標(biāo)準(zhǔn)的IL,我們可以使用不同的.net開(kāi)發(fā)語(yǔ)言進(jìn)行開(kāi)發(fā),等開(kāi)發(fā)完成了可以編譯成標(biāo)準(zhǔn)的IL,這就可以把不同語(yǔ)言開(kāi)發(fā)出來(lái)的軟件變成“軟件聚集”,然后”縫合”一起變成一個(gè)完整的應(yīng)用程序,IL還有一點(diǎn)遺憾的就是沒(méi)有實(shí)現(xiàn)平臺(tái)無(wú)關(guān)性,但據(jù)相關(guān)資料顯示在不久的將來(lái)微軟也將實(shí)現(xiàn)這個(gè)想法。

  COM組件和.NET的組件也有不同的地方,DCOM不能輕易地跨越防火墻并受限并某些網(wǎng)絡(luò)協(xié)議,而.NET組件不像DCOM組件,它可以使用非專用的,獨(dú)立于平臺(tái)的XML與其它在網(wǎng)絡(luò)上任何位置的組件通信(使用協(xié)議是SOAP簡(jiǎn)單對(duì)象訪問(wèn)協(xié)議),.NET組件不需要注冊(cè)到注冊(cè)表內(nèi),因?yàn)楹虲OM的二進(jìn)制服務(wù)相比,遵循的是不同的標(biāo)準(zhǔn),.NET的部署也非常簡(jiǎn)便,只要和WEB SERVICE聯(lián)系后選擇部署的指定目錄就可以完成整個(gè)應(yīng)用程序的部署。 .net推見(jiàn)的多層應(yīng)用程序是用VB.NET編寫用戶界面,使用C#編寫業(yè)務(wù)層,再用可管理的VC來(lái)實(shí)現(xiàn)數(shù)據(jù)訪問(wèn)層。 本人在學(xué)習(xí)的時(shí)候感覺(jué).NET的很多特性適合我公司即將開(kāi)發(fā)的電子政府系統(tǒng),我個(gè)人認(rèn)為使用.NET技術(shù)來(lái)構(gòu)建一個(gè)電子政府是一個(gè)很好的解決方案。(張)

上一篇:30條Java面向?qū)ο笤O(shè)計(jì)的經(jīng)驗(yàn)原則
下一篇:.NET學(xué)習(xí)經(jīng)驗(yàn):學(xué).net的常見(jiàn)問(wèn)題

招生熱線: 4008-0731-86 / 0731-82186801

學(xué)校地址: 長(zhǎng)沙市天心區(qū)團(tuán)結(jié)路6號(hào)

Copyright © 2006 | 湖南大計(jì)信息科技有限公司 版權(quán)所有

湘ICP備14017520號(hào)-3

關(guān)注我們
在線咨詢
嘿,我來(lái)幫您!